Description
Roy Chapman Andrew's 1918 outing of his Central Asiatic Expedition in search of evidence of the beginnings of mammal life in Central Asia and Mongolia. Andrews records his pursuit of fascinating and previously unknown fauna of northwestern Asia. Caravans in the desert, gunfights with Chinese brigands, violent showdowns with corrupt Chinese officials, hunting of strange and wonderful animals, mysterious and unfathomable cultures abound through out his book. His wife ,Yvette, took more than 35 photographs of the expedition and these have all been included in this digital version.
